BAKEWELL - 'ancient capital of the Peak...'
Set in an enviable location on the banks of the Wye, with the river meandering gently through the centre, this beautiful old market town is in the heart of the Peak District, surrounded by stunning countryside views. Famous for its Puddings, Annual events, the historic Monday market and the Bakewell Farmers market which is held on the last Saturday of every month, there is a thriving livestock market. Visitors flock to shop in the independent shops and explore the town’s nooks and crannies, to admire the fine stone Derbyshire buildings, or just to relax by the clear, sparkling waters of the River Wye.
Modern Bakewell has something for everyone, and everything for someone, from its many historic buildings and its wonderful riverside walks along the banks of the Wye, to its award-winning newly designed and recently revamped town centre with shopping arcades and numerous emporiums of excellence.

Regular Events throughout the year
 
Bakewell Market – Every Monday all year round
Bakewell has held markets every Monday for at least 700 years. Bakewell is the only Market Town in the beautiful Peak District National Park and the Charter for this Monday market was granted in 1330.
 
Bakewell Farmers Market – Last Saturday of every month
One of Britain’s best Farmers markets where you can buy a wide range of locally produced foods direct from the farmer. (July and December markets are held a week early)
 
Craft and Gift Fairs – Weekends throughout the year
The Bakewell Craft and Gift Fair in the Brigade Hall provides a friendly and helpful environment to buy from the crafters direct. There is also a monthly Art & Craft Market in Bakewell Town Hall. www.peakfairs.co.uk

Around the area
 
The Monsal Trail
A level traffic-free track for walkers, cyclists and horse riders, The track northwards towards Buxton includes four tunnels and the iconic Monsal Head viaducts, bike hire is available.
 
Haddon Hall
A romantic medieval and Tudor manor house, overlooking the River Wye, with a magnificent long gallery oak panelled rooms, beautiful tapestries and terraced gardens. www.haddonhall.co.uk
 
Chatsworth House
Sitting in extensive parkland, One of Britain’s best loved stately homes filled with treasures, with over 100 acres of landscaped gardens, parkland, a children’s farmyard and adventure playground, restaurant and gift shop. www.chatsworth.org
 
Peak Village
A rural shopping village with over 20 retailers offering a mix of fashion, sportswear, food, home wares and gifts www.peakvillage.co.uk
 
Peak Rail
A working steam train which runs between Rowsley and Matlock with Special Events throughout the year. www.peakrail.co.uk
 
Bakewell also boasts a modern leisure centre (with swimming pool and gym), two public tennis courts and cricket and football pitches at the recreation ground, a nine-hole/eighteen tee golf club (visitors welcome) plus a bowling club in the beautiful Bath Gardens.
